Cabinet Mission of 1946

The Cabinet Mission of 1946 was a high-powered mission sent by the British government to India to discuss the transfer of power from British rule to Indian leadership, with the aim of preserving India's unity and granting it independence.

Key Points

  • Date: The mission arrived in India on March 23, 1946.

  • Members: The mission comprised three members:

    • Lord Pethick-Lawrence: Secretary of State for India

    • Sir Stafford Cripps: President of the Board of Trade

    • A.V. Alexander: First Lord of the Admiralty

  • Objectives:

    • To set up a mechanism for Indian independence

    • To devise a constitution for India

    • To discuss the possibility of forming an interim government

Important Concepts

  • The mission proposed a three-tier structure:

    • Provinces

    • Groups of provinces

    • A union of India

  • This proposed structure was aimed at striking a balance between the demand for autonomy by various provinces and the need for a unified central government.
